Neela Malargal (lit. Blue Flowers) is a Tamil-language film starring Kamal Haasan and Sridevi in the lead. It is a remake of the Hindi film Anuraag (1972).[2][3]

Soundtrack
The music was composed by M. S. Viswanathan.[4][5] The song "Pesum Manimottu Rojakkal" is based on the Mary Poppins song "Chim Chim Cher-ee".[2]
